Jan. 14, 1913
My dear Lady Gregory: --
Next Thursday evening Mr. and Mrs. Arthur Aldis and some other people from Lake Forest are going to give three plays at Hull-House and will take supper with us afterwards. Knowing your interest in dramatic development I hope very much that you may care to come to see them. It would give me a great deal of pleasure to welcome you to Hull-House.
I should also like to explain my [embarrassment] over certain rumors connected with the proposed trip our young people are taking to Ireland. You may have heard nothing of it, but I want to assure you that the House has had nothing to do with starting such an absurd rumor.
I called at The Congress [Page 2] the other day only to find you out. I am venturing therefore to invite you by letter.
Sincerely yours,
Jane Addams. [signed]
